The analysis of skyshine caused by X-γ ray

  • 1. Hangzhou Environmental Monitoring Center Station Hangzhou, Hangzhou (China)

Description

Objective: To analyse the variation of the radiation dose in the atmosphere outside of the shielding enclosures caused by X-γ ray's skyshine and the monitoring method in daily radiation monitoring. Method: By using the monte carlo softwave mcnp4c for calculating many kinds of the skyshine models. Results: Giving the shandow radius's empirical formula of the large space. Conclusion: The variation of the radiation dose in the atmosphere outside of the shielding enclosures is not monotonously decreasing, it will get the maximal value when reaching the shandow radius of the shielding enclosures. Monitoring at the shandow radius is suggested. (authors)
